*Violet's POV*

I shouldn't be standing on a fresh mound of dirt covered by sod. I can feel it compress under the weight of my feet. I feel a few raindrops hit my face, before I know it, the rain has picked up.

"V, we gotta go. I don't want you getting sick from being out here in the rain."

I shake my head no. I'm not ready to go, I'm not ready to say goodbye for the last time. It was supposed to end like this. I can't help but feel angry at myself for not safeguarding her. I let out a guttural scream, shouting at anything listening.

"Vi..." I feel someone's hands grip my shoulders. "We really need to go."

My feet reluctantly carry me to the waiting car.

The next few weeks I have to put on a smiling face to get through the introductory training for my position with the marketing agency. When I'm alone, I'm silent, shattered. If o was broken beyond repair before... what does that make me now?

Things pass by in a blur. Like the world keeps moving on around me even though my world just stopped.

I don't remember getting in the bathtub. I look at my fingers and they're starting to prune, the water is still hot though. I hear someone talking on the other side of the bathroom door.

"Yes, Mr. Adams, I've been taking care of her. Tour doesn't start back up for a few months and I have some press stuff to manage, but I have no issue doing that from home." It's Billie's voice.

I'm not used to hearing her voice in this house, I'm used to hearing Cat's voice telling me to get my lazy ass up or reminding me to drink more water. She was my best friend, my ride or die...
